Adam Devineloves being a dad!
“It’s so awesome,” the actor and comedian, 41 — who has partnered withMyFitnessPal— tells PEOPLE exclusively of fatherhood. “I love it. It’s brought me so much joy.”
“I wish I would’ve had kids sooner. I love it, and I want to have 11 of them, but my wife is like, ‘Two,’ and I’m like, ‘Four?’ and she’s like, ‘Two,’ so we’ll see how that goes,” he says.

According to Devine, there was a point in time when he was anxious to become a first-time father.
“People try to scare you, but don’t get scared, men,” he cautioned. “I know every guy, they always have some uncle or some friend who’s like, ‘Get ready for your life to be over,’ and they try to punk you out of it, but I’m loving every second of it.”
One part of being a dad that Devine loves — and is surprised he enjoys so much — is getting to change his son’s diapers.
“Turns out I don’t mind changing a diaper. It doesn’t bother me even a little bit. I find it hilarious,” he explains. “This guy poops, man, and every day it’s a new adventure with those poops.”
